Tragic Road Accident Claims One Life in Teliamura
0
SHARES
61
VIEWS
Share on FacebookShare on Twitter

 

Teliamura, May 6: A devastating road accident occurred on the national highway during the early hours of Monday, resulting in the loss of one life. The victim has been identified as Bijan Kumar Das (45), a resident of Shantirbazar in Dhalai district. The incident unfolded around 4:30 am in the Chakmaghat area under Teliamura police station.

According to initial reports, a stone-laden truck with registration number TR05-C-1716 was en route from Churaibari to Agartala when it unexpectedly halted in the middle of the road in Chakmaghat. At that moment, a smaller goods-laden vehicle, bearing registration number TR06-1592, collided with the stationary truck from behind. Tragically, Bijan Kumar Das, the owner of the smaller vehicle, lost his life on impact.

The driver of the goods-laden vehicle fled the scene, but witnesses who heard the collision rushed to the spot. They promptly alerted the Teliamura Fire Service personnel, who arrived swiftly and rescued the injured owner of the smaller vehicle. Unfortunately, despite their efforts, Bijan Kumar Das was pronounced dead at the scene. His body will undergo post-mortem examination at the Teliamura Sub-Divisional Hospital before being released to his family.

The incident has left the entire area in shock, emphasizing the importance of road safety and vigilance. Authorities are investigating the circumstances surrounding the accident to prevent similar tragedies in the future.
